Discover East Austin
Set against the serenity of Lady Bird Lake, East Austin has a rugged country vibe. Hidden inside the mural-adorned bodegas are many Tex-Mex favorites, like empanadas, tamales and huaraches with huitlacoche. Those looking for more upscale meals will want to consider patronizing the restaurants located along the East Seventh Street Corridor. Here, chefs are adding creative twists to favorite dishes from a variety of cuisines, including French, Mediterranean and Mexican-Indian fare. Numerous restaurants serving farm-to-table cuisine can be found along the Manor Road Corridor. The East Austin neighborhood has retained much of Austin's hippy vibe, making it a relaxing place to dine.
